Question adding a link to photo details box

Hi,

I am looking to add a gallery 2 phone service on my photo gallery where members can click on a link under a photo and then have the image sent to there mobile phone. I have the coding to send the photo to a mobile phone but I am wondering how I can add a java script link under each photo, the links will need to be different for each picture is there any way this can be done? I am guessing the best place would be where the photo details box is displayed under each thumbnail any suggestions how i can do this?

You can edit the showphoto template and add the java as needed. You just need to use the appropriate variables from showphoto for what you need where in the java.
